I've always thought the Data In/Out indicators were harder to see since being embedded inside the Signal Meter in ICS, so I made a Mod that separates them out like they used to be. 4G, 3G, and 1X connections have been modded.
This should work on any ROM or Theme (since it just swaps the signal icons) but it does result in an empty gap next to the signal meter when on Wifi.

Note: The framework provides images for both connected (grey) and "fully" connected (blue) network type icons. However, it appears the fully connected images aren't used as I have not seen the stock icons turn to the fully connected blue even when the signal bars have. I have left the network type icons grey in the stock theme to preserve the stock look, but others I will be making blue, meaning you will have fully connected looking icons even if you're not fully connected.

ZipThemer Instructions: (directions from atticus182).
- If this is the first time using ZipThemer, hit the (hidden) menu key -> Hit "Update Edify" -> Hit "Browse" (pick a file that you have flashed before on your phone, like your ROM or a theme) -> Hit "Configure" -> Then hit the 'back' softkey to return to the main screen.
- Click the "+Theme" button, browse to the download folder and select the .zip you have just took from me or modified, probably /sdcard/download
- Click the "Build It!" button, and when it prompts if you want to make an "undo-zip", click "Always"
- You will now see the output screen with the Build Log, check if everything went alright, it will show that a zip file has been created on /sdcard/
- Reboot your phone to Recovery, then flash the .zip file that is created on /sdcard/
- Done! If you experience problems or want to undo the action just flash the "undo-zip" that's also located on /sdcard/
